First Things First: What Is a Toner?
Toner is a very first step that you apply to your skin after cleansing and before moisturizing. Basically, it is a water-based liquid that helps your skin absorb other active ingredients. Simply, consider it as a bridge between cleansing and moisturizing.
What are the benefits of toner for Your Skin?
1. Restores Your Skin’s pH Balance
Your natural PH level gets disturbed when you clean your face, especially with foaming cleaners. A toner helps you restore it to its healthy, slightly acidic state, protecting against bacteria and breakouts. Also, using a toner is like resetting your skin after washing, so it doesn’t feel too tight or too dry.
2. Removes Leftover Dirt and Impurities
Makeup, oil, or pollutants may remain on your face even after cleaning it. Toners remove everything that your cleanser could have missed, acting as a last sweep. Toner works as a second step in cleaning, making sure no residue is left behind.
3. Hydrates and Refreshes Your Skin
Nowadays, toners come with hydrating ingredients like rose water, aloe vera, or hyaluronic acid. By adding this to your skin care routine, you will see a quick moisture boost, mainly helpful for dry and irritated skin. It provides an instant boost of hydration. Whether you want a quick refresh during the day or your skin feels tight after cleansing, toner is a go-to solution for all your needs.
4. Minimizes the Appearance of Pores
Large pores can make skin look uneven and sometimes oily. While toner cannot remove pores completely, it can make them appear smaller by tightening the skin. With regular use, your skin texture looks smoother and more refined. Makeup also looks better when applied to skin that has been toned, as it doesn’t settle into open pores. This gives you a more polished look overall.
5. Prepares Skin for Serums and Moisturizers
One of the most underrated benefits of toner is how it prepares your skin for the next steps. When your skin is slightly damp from toner, it absorbs serums and moisturizers much better. Imagine a sponge—it soaks up liquid more easily when it’s a little wet. In the same way, toner makes sure that your expensive creams and serums actually go deep into your skin instead of just sitting on top. This means you get better results from your skincare products.
6. Soothes and Calms Irritated Skin
Sometimes cleansing, exfoliating, or even sun exposure can leave your skin red, itchy, or sensitive. A good toner with calming ingredients like chamomile, green tea, or lavender can immediately soothe your skin. It reduces redness, cools down irritation, and makes your skin feel comfortable again. This is especially useful if you have sensitive skin or if you deal with acne.

How to Use Toner Correctly
- Use it after cleansing, both in the morning and at night
- Apply with a cotton pad or pat it directly into your skin with clean hands
- Follow it up with your serum or moisturizer within 1–2 minutes to lock in hydration
Choosing The Right Toner For Your Skin Type?
Of course! — Choosing the right one helps your skin maintain its pH level.
- Oily skin Toner: Go for a toner with witch hazel or salicylic acid
- Dry skin Toner: Look for hydrating ingredients like glycerin or rose water
- Sensitive skin Toner: Stick with alcohol-free, fragrance-free options with calming elements

FAQs
1. What is the best way to apply toner on the face for glowing skin?
Use a cotton pad or your hands to gently pat toner onto clean skin before applying moisturizer.
2. Does facial toner help reduce large pores on oily skin?
Yes, toners with ingredients like witch hazel or niacinamide can visibly tighten pores on oily skin.
3. Can I use a hydrating toner every day for dry skin?
Absolutely—hydrating toners are safe for daily use and help maintain moisture levels in dry skin.
4. Is alcohol-free toner good for sensitive, acne-prone skin?
Yes, alcohol-free toners are gentler and less irritating for sensitive, acne-prone skin.
5. What happens if you skip toner in your skincare routine?
Skipping toner may lead to less effective absorption of skincare products and imbalanced skin pH.
